The Dutch producer and DJ Pim van Horssen started producing and playing at the age of 16 and by time he was 19 he had already played in parties and clubs all over the world. He had several joined projects in styles ranging from electrohouse to triphop. In early 2008 he started his solo project: SQL The Definition of SQL or “Sequel” is “a published, broadcast, or recorded work that continues the story or develops the theme of an earlier one.” This is pretty much what 22year old producer Pim van Horssen trys to accomplish with his productions and livesets, create an interesting storyline that develops troughout his music. Because of this you canʼt really pin him to one single genre within electronic music, his productions fresh and innovative. In 2009 his most succesfull release till date “Distorted Reality” reached nr.1 in the beatport charts and held this position for weeks! It was played by some of the top djʼs of the scene like Richie Hawtin and Marco Carola. This gave SQLʼs career a huge boost and placed him along the top producers of the scene. After this milesstone several other releases like “Dark Matter ft. Tom Real” and “Synaesthesia” reached the charts worldwide. These releases made SQLʼs productions high in demand. Labels like MBF , SK Supreme and BEEF requested him to remix some major artists. His Remixes for Piemont that were relased on MBF did so well that it was not long until they asked Pim to do his first 12” EP for the prestigueous label. In 2009 he entered the Pioneer Pro Dj Contest of Holland and reached first place competing against 200 other djʼs. In 2010 SQL continued to remix big artists like Kabuto & Koji, Moonbeam, M.I.D.I and many others. His 12” EP for MBF got some major support from artists like D-Nox, Michel de Hey, Paco Osuna, Max Cooper and many more. People from all over the world started to take notice of SQLʼs music and he got bookings worldwide including India, Mexico, Australia, Brazil and all around Europe. In the end of the summer he played at Boom festival, one of the biggest alternative festivals of Europe. Coming winter there is another 12” EP planned for MBF, which will be a collaboration with Australian artist “Child” who he met while touring India.
